What the Evidence Says

AI-generated · Qwen 3.6 · grounded in 1 source · methodology

L-theanine is an amino acid associated with promoting relaxation and reducing stress levels. There is strong evidence supporting its ability to improve attention and cognitive function when combined with caffeine. Research indicates it generally maintains a high safety profile for most healthy adults.

Directions for Use

Directions: Take 1 tablet with a meal, or as directed by a practitioner or pharmacist.

Warnings & Precautions

To be taken on the advice of a practitioner or pharmacist only.

Do not exceed recommended daily dose. Food supplements should not replace a balanced diet and a healthy lifestyle.

Caution: Do not take if pregnant or breast feeding.

Keep away from children.

Formulation Notes

Pure, Free-Form Fast Release

Lamberts amino acids are presented in their free-form, which means that they are ready to be absorbed and used by the body.
